    Thanks for the kind words countfrogula :). I've been Mike's student for more than a year now, and his teachings took my understanding of the human figure to a whole other level. Everytime I see him draw it reminds me that there are still higher levels of skill to reach. I would say that the most important lesson I've learned from him is that your drawings are only as good as your thinking. So it all comes down to your mindset and thought process when you're drawing.
